Comprehending UPVC Door Lock Mechanisms
UPVC doors have ended up being the basic choice for modern British homes, providing excellent thermal effectiveness, resilience, and aesthetic appeal. Nevertheless, the security of these doors depends entirely on the quality and correct setup of their locking systems. Unlike standard wooden doors, UPVC doors include multi-point locking systems that engage at several points along the door edge, supplying substantially higher security than basic single-point locks.
The most typical locking system found on UPVC doors is the multi-point lock, which generally engages on top, middle, and bottom of the door when the manage is raised. This style disperses force across several locking points, making it extremely challenging for intruders to require the door open. Comprehending how these systems function is important before attempting any setup or replacement work, as the complexity of contemporary UPVC locking systems requires a methodical approach to ensure both security and proper performance.

Step-by-Step Installation Process
The installation of UPVC door locks needs perseverance, precision, and a systematic technique that prioritises security at every phase. Property owners ought to begin by thoroughly eliminating the existing hardware, which includes loosening the door deals with from both interior and outside surfaces. upvc door installation is usually secured within the door through screws accessed from the edge of the door, requiring cautious elimination to avoid damaging the surrounding UPVC product.
When the old system has been completely gotten rid of, the setup location ought to be completely cleaned up of any particles, old hardware pieces, or collected dirt that may restrain the new lock's performance. The new lock case must then be positioned specifically within the door cavity, ensuring best alignment with the existing keep plates on the door frame. This positioning proves critical, as even small discrepancies can result in bad operation, early wear, or compromised security.
After positioning the lock case, thoroughly secure it with the supplied fixings, tightening up screws progressively to keep even pressure and avoid warping of the system. The deal with sets can then be set up on both sides of the door, linking them to the operate correctly with the brand-new lock mechanism. Lastly, test the whole system repeatedly through all locking positions, making any necessary adjustments to guarantee smooth operation and secure engagement with the door frame keeps.
Common Installation Challenges and Solutions
Even experienced DIY enthusiasts experience challenges throughout UPVC door locks installation, and comprehending these prospective barriers helps house owners browse them successfully. The most frequently encountered problem involves misalignment between the lock bolt and the keep plate on the door frame, which manifests as trouble engaging the lock or a rattling noise when the door is closed. This issue generally originates from subtle shifts in the door's position in time or inaccuracies throughout the preliminary setup procedure.
Attending to misalignment needs mindful adjustment of the keep plates on the door frame, loosening their fixing screws and rearranging them to catch the locking bolts perfectly. Another common obstacle includes manage mechanisms that feel stiff or resistant throughout operation, which usually suggests insufficient lubrication or debris within the gear mechanism. Regular application of ideal lube, integrated with comprehensive cleaning of the internal components, solves this problem and ensures smooth, trustworthy operation for many years to come.

Can I replace simply the lock cylinder, or do I need the entire mechanism?
Lots of UPVC door lock concerns can be resolved by replacing only the cylinder, which is the part that accepts the crucial and engages with the locking mechanism. Cylinder replacement proves proper when the problem includes trouble turning the secret, key damage within the lock, or general wear that impacts just the cylinder function. Nevertheless, if the multi-point system itself shows signs of failure, such as hooks not extending completely or deals with that will not operate the locking system, total system replacement ends up being necessary to restore complete security and functionality.
What security requirements should I look for when purchasing a replacement lock?
Modern UPVC door locks ought to comply with recognised security standards that offer trustworthy assurance of their protective capabilities. The British Standard BS3621 represents the benchmark for mortice locks, while the TS007 standard specifically addresses cylinder security for usage in UPVC and composite doors. Locks bring the Secured by Design accreditation have undergone strenuous testing and meet police-approved security requirements. When selecting replacement hardware, house owners should prioritise items showing these accreditations, as they represent confirmed protection versus contemporary break-in strategies.
How do I know when my UPVC door lock requires replacement?
Numerous signs signify the need for UPVC door lock replacement before total failure occurs. Trouble operating the manages, either through tightness or excessive looseness, frequently precedes more severe mechanical failure. Keys that decline to turn smoothly or require duplicated attempts to engage the lock suggest cylinder wear that jeopardizes both convenience and security. Noticeable damage to the lock case, handles, or keep plates warrants immediate attention, as these flaws can render even operating locks vulnerable to break-in. Any concern about the lock's integrity should trigger assessment with a qualified locksmith who can evaluate whether repair work or replacement provides the most suitable service.
